tre*_*tre 15 java eclipse classpath
我最近在没有使用它几周后回到了一个项目.项目未在导入的Eclipse中创建,项目工作区中没有".classpath"文件.
我确信以前我成功添加了新的.jar文件,只需右键单击它们并转到"添加到构建路径",但由于一个无关的错误,我不得不重新将文件添加到构建路径,现在每当我尝试添加一个新的.jar文件我收到以下错误:
Error while adding a library
Reason:
Could not write file C:\Users\Charles\workspace\hive\.classpath
Run Code Online (Sandbox Code Playgroud)
或者,如果我尝试使用配置构建路径添加文件,则会收到以下错误:
'Setting build path' has encountered a problem.
Could not write file:
C:\Users\Charles\workspace\hive\.classpath
Run Code Online (Sandbox Code Playgroud)
在添加.jar文件之前我有这个项目的早期版本,并且它们中的任何一个都没有.classpath文件,所以我不会在任何时候意外删除它.
如果有人可以帮助我,我会非常感激(我迫切需要添加这些.jar文件,以便我可以做一些实际的工作).
最让我烦恼的是我以前确定它有用,但是我试图在项目的早期版本中做同样的事情,我现在总是得到同样的错误.
Pau*_*ski 47
我有同样的问题.我刚刚设置了一台新PC,我将我的项目转移到新PC,点击了工作区目录,并更改了权限,以便我(我的新PC上的"我")拥有所有子目录中的所有文件.但是,即使这样做,eclipse也无法写入.classpath文件.我确认我可以使用记事本给他们写信,而且工作正常.我还证实了O/S知道我真的是主人,但它没有帮助.我也试过以管理员身份运行,但这也无济于事.
然后我找到了这个链接:http://blog.ryanrampersad.com/2010/03/03/setting-build-path-has-encountered-a-problem-in-eclipse/,表示当你将文件复制到windows7机器,windows可能会在文件上设置'hidden'属性,当发生这种情况时,eclipse无法使用它.我从工作区目录中查找文件,查找".project"(以及随后的".classpath"),并选中所有文件,右键单击并取消选中"隐藏"属性.这解决了我的问题.
eclipse 中的 .classpath 文件是一个配置文件(XML 格式),用于存储项目类路径属性。如果无法写入,可能是访问问题。在 Windows 资源管理器中右键单击该文件,然后在安全选项卡下检查您是否具有写入权限。您可能必须以管理员身份运行 Eclipse。
| 归档时间: |
|
| 查看次数: |
49985 次 |
| 最近记录: |